# _ _ # (c).-.(c) # / ._. \ # __\( Y )/__ #(_.-/'-'\-._) # || || # _.' `-' '._ #(.-./`-'\.-.) # `-' `-' [root@185 ~]# cat ocserv-cert-update.sh #!/bin/bash IFC=`route | egrep -i "^default|^0.0.0.0" | awk -F" " '{print $8}'use` getip=$(ip addr | grep 'state UP' -A2 | tail -n1 | awk '{print $2}' | cut -f1 -d'/') HOST="$getip" cd /etc/ocserv/ rm -rf key.pem rm -rf cert.pem rm -rf server.tmpl certtool --generate-privkey --outfile key.pem cat > server.tmpl <